On August 07 2010 06:38 Chronopolis wrote:
I'vw also got a question--how do you stop zerg from droning in the early mid-game, basically right after thier expo hatch finishes. They just plant 2 spines and drone up to hell. As protoss the problem is that I can't move out because of if the zerg is cheesing or being very aggressive (mass speedling), my army will just get raped on the spot.

If the zerg is just turtling up hard, feel free to grab an expo. 2 base toss is extremely scary as zerg. If you'd rather maintain aggression, warp prism antics are extremely effective. If you don't have a couple of immortals to drop yet, just load one up with 4 zealots and after you drop them switch to phase mode and warp in some more. Just be careful not to lose your prism to a queen or spore crawler.
